You All of a sudden Have Lush Greenery On top of the Leach Field

The grass isn’t always greener on the other side of the fence, but it will be above your leach field. This area gets tons of water and plenty of nutrients, so the grass there should be happy. However, if you spot that you have a very lush patch over a particular area, it normally means that a little something has gone awry with the lines below.
There is Remaining Water or Muddy Conditions Over the Leach Field
Standing water is simpler to notice, and you may well see this problem after a heavy rainfall if you don’t cut back your water consumption. The rest of the time, it’s cause for worry and should be checked by a technician.
A Putrid Odor Manifests
If you begin to observe a filthy odor outside near your leach field or tank, something’s bad happening. Keep in mind, this is different than detecting an odor indoors. If you begin to detect the rotten egg odor by a drain inside, it’s possibly because it’s missing a seal. All drains have a “U” shape, so they naturally collect water to stop gasses from escaping. If this is the case, filling the drain will stop the odor. Gaskets on toilets can also wear or the screws may become loosened over time. This, too, is normally a simple fix. If the smell is outside, though, it’s best to contact a pro.
Drains Start to Gurgle or Act Sluggish
If you’ve noticed that it takes more than one flush to empty the toilet or that the drains in your home are draining slowly, it generally means that there’s a little something stopping the effluent from leaving the tank. This can be because the leach field is clogged, the tank has to be pumped, or because the main line to the reservoir is obstructed.
Sewage Backs Up Into the House
If you miss the warning period where the drains are sluggish, the whole system will likely stop functioning. Worse yet, when you try to add wastewater to the tank, it will push its way back up through the lines in your house. Most of the time, it winds up coming up through bathtub and shower drains. This is an absolute septic emergency, and you should get in touch with an expert in right away.
